Hermann Witsius (1636-1708) was a Dutch theologian and a professor of divinity at Franeker (1675), Utrecht (1680), and Leiden (1698). [EB11]. His Aegyptiaca (first printed in 1683) compares the religious rites of the Jews and the Egyptians. He argues against the theory put forth by Sir John Marsham and by John Spencer that Jewish traditions were derived from Egyptian practices. This second edition has been expanded from the first.…

1819 1st ed Forbin Travels in EGYPT Levant Voyages Pyramids Sphinx JerusalemNicolas Philippe de Forbin was an early 19th-century French historian and art antiquary, who, in 1817, set out on a voyage to the Levant to view, study, and acquire ancient pieces of art. The voyage took Forbin and his traveling party to the Holy Land and Jerusalem, Syria, Athens, Constantinople, and even the Dead Sea.
His journal of the excursion covers his discoveries giving special attention to the Egyptian pyramids and the Great Sphinx. This undated first English edition includes impressive sketch illustrations of ruins, the Temple of Karnak, ruins of ancient Jericho, Castle at Cairo, the Pyramids at Giza, and the ancient walls of Jerusalem. 1894 Ancient EGYPT 1st ed Pharoah Hieroglyphics Pyramids Mummy Illustrated ErmanA rare, 19th-century historical treatise on ancient Egypt by esteemed German scholar Adolf Erman. Accompanied by over 400 illustrations throughout, Erman utilizes his extensive historical knowledge of Egypt to describe the nation's origins, historical geography, topography, architecture, language (hieroglyphics), religion, the Book of the Dead, mummification, government, royalty, military, cultural traditions, and much more!

1887 1ed Egyptian Archaeology Maspero Hieroglyphics Pyramids EGYPT CleopatraA rare first American edition of Gaston Maspero's 'Egyptian Archaeology.' Translated by the "Godmother of Egyptology," Amelia Ann Blanford Edwards, this works provides a thorough presentation of ancient Egypt. Contents include archaeological findings regarding ancient civil, military, and religious architecture as well as tombs, paintings, sculpture, and industrial arts each depicted across the nearly 300 illustrations throughout.

Our knowledge of the role played by the Vizier, first assistant of Pharaoh and head of the Egyptian civil administration, is derived largely from a New Kingdom text preserved in four Theban tombs. .
